What I’m looking for in a streaming transport


I want to move past my laptop for streaming. These are the things I’m looking for- does such a product exist?

1- One box turnkey product- I’m not building it 
2- Reasonable UI
3- no internal DAC
4- native Tidal & Qobuz
5- linear power supply 
6- USB out; spdif and BNC outs would be nice but not essential 
7- USB input for thumb drive
8- first rate sound
9- $1,500 or so upper end 

so far, I don’t think there is anything on the market that meets all points on my wish list. Closest I see is Innuos Zen Mini Mk 3 with LPS
